For those who have trouble bringing their legs to full extension, it’s okay to … WebMar 24, 2024 · 2024年3月24日 最も役に立った回答 英語 (アメリカ) @tkr We are in a time crunch. This means we do not have much time to finish a project. I am in a time crunch. Same meaning as above. You would always say, "in a time crunch".
